Care

congo african grey parrot greys have a sharp mind and are extremely social birds. They form strong bonds with their owners and live for 35-40 years. They can learn a great deal and enjoy a variety of activities including solving puzzles and engaging with toys. They can also speak and mimic human speech. They are famous for repeating a wide range of sounds, including loud doors, vehicle back up chimes and even microwave alert dings. It is important to watch what they hear and not to repeat any sound that could be source of concern, such as noises made by toddlers or babies.

Since they are highly intelligent, they need plenty of interaction and regular mental stimulation. They won't thrive as a solitary bird and may become discontent, bored and destructive when left alone for long periods of time. If they are anxious or stressed, they may pluck their feathers.

If you're considering purchasing an African Grey Parrot for Sale take into consideration how much care and attention you can devote to the bird. They need a lot of care. This breed is not recommended for new bird owners, jako parrot for sale especially those who intend to work full-time or spend the majority of their time away from their home.

They are smart, playful and are eager to learn. They can also recognise their owners and show their love by cuddling. This makes them a wonderful addition to any household.

It is recommended that prior to making the decision to purchase a parrot, you visit various aviaries and get be familiar with the different species of birds. This will allow you to get to know the various temperaments and personalities of each bird, so that you can pick a bird that is the best fit for your lifestyle. Regular check-ups with an avian vet are important to keep your pet healthy and to check for any indications of illness. A good avian veterinarian is able to conduct blood tests, faecal exams and other tests if needed.

Training

African grey parrots require a lot of interaction with their humans. They are extremely intelligent, sociable and emotionally sensitive birds that are capable of building strong bonds with their human caregivers. Many live into their 50s and 60s. They are a great option for those who are looking for a companion bird that will live a long and happy life as part of the human family.

They can become bored or even angry quickly if they aren't stimulated. Unhappy African greys will often screech in order to express their discontent. Parrots are known for their ability to recognize and repeat sounds and words. They can mimic sounds from your home like squeaky doors, vehicle backup bells, microwave alarm bells. They mimic the sound of a person’s voice. Therefore, it is crucial to avoid using a angry or stressed voice when speaking to them.

These intelligent animals also enjoy playing, so they should be given toys to play with every day. There are plenty of bird toys online or in local pet stores. The best thing is to spend time playing with your African Grey on a daily basis to help keep him happy and entertained. If you can, try to avoid leaving him alone for more than a few hours at a time, as this can be stressful for the parrot.

When handling a pet parrot, it is important to gently hold him but firmly. If you hold him by his feet or tail could cause them to nip. It is advised to wear thick gloves when holding a parrot. The claws are sharp and could be painful. When you pet a parrot you should stroke him from the top of his head towards the beak. Many pet owners stroke their parrots from the tail to the head which can trigger anxiety and stress.

Parrots are a long-term commitment, and it is best not to purchase them unless they are sure that they will provide the required lifestyle and the care they'll require throughout their lifetime. If you're unsure, go to an animal sanctuary or volunteer there prior to committing to one of these magnificent animals.

Health

African Grey Parrots are adored across the globe for their charming and lively personalities. They develop strong bonds with their human companions, and can be a part of the family for many years. These intelligent birds can master hundreds of words and recognize objects, allowing them to be the entertainer of their household.

These birds are not for novices, as they require a long-term commitment to their care and dedication. They will require a quality diet, Jako Parrot For Sale which includes vegetables and fruits. They also require plenty of mental stimulation to avoid boredom, which could cause destructive behavior such as picking at their feathers or self-mutilation. It is also essential to monitor their health and behavior since parrots are susceptible to depression and stress.

This species is most likely to die from illness due to inadequate nutrition, lack or exercise, or exposure harmful substances. The birds may also develop neurological symptoms, such as seizures or balance issues, if they are not given the proper treatment. In these cases it is advised to seek out veterinary assistance as soon as possible.

It is crucial to give fluids to the parrot if it is sick to prevent dehydration. They can be administered via drips or by using an syringe. It is also recommended to administer palatable oral electrolyte solutions, such as fruit or sugar juices. These can be given through a dropper or syringe, and could be more convenient for the pet and its owner than injectable medications.

A healthy african grey birds for sale Grey parrot could last for as long as 30 years. To ensure they are healthy and content, they require regular visits to the vet. During a check-up, the vet will assess their weight and temperature, as well as their heart rate, and overall appearance. They will also conduct blood tests, faecal examinations, and other diagnostic testing should they be required.

In addition to a thorough physical examination and a thorough physical examination, the veterinarian will recommend vaccinations and regular maintenance. These procedures can be costly however they are vital to ensure your bird's health and preventing diseases. You should consider purchasing exotic pet insurance to lower the cost of veterinary care. This type of insurance will cover a percentage of the medical expenses for your pet, which includes dental and surgical procedures.

Parrots require a variety of foods to keep them healthy. They should eat a mixture of fruits, seeds and vegetables, in addition to pellets. Puzzles and toys are important to stimulate their minds. Parrots can live up 30 years if they are given proper care. A varied diet will help them to stay active and prevent illnesses such as obesity, depression allergies, and more.

Pellets bought from the pet shop are a great way to provide your pet with the nutrition it requires. However, pet owners are enticed to feed their pets other foods such as seeds, grains, sprouts, fruits and vegetables. Certain of these foods can be harmful to a parrot's health, and some may even cause death. Do not feed your African grey parrot avocados, as well as other unhealthy foods.
